Joel Larsen is an unmarried, dissatisfied 34-year-old when a freak accident jettisons him 20 years into the past to his freshman year of high school. Back in 1981, Joel has the chance to make things turn out differently, both for him and his dysfunctional family. Read More Read Less

Critics Consensus

A precocious Penn Badgley acquits himself well as a 34-year-old going on 14, but Do Over's reliance on retro ribbing dates each episode upon arrival.

Episode 1 Aired Sep 19, 2002 Pilot A freak accident hurls a 34-year-old Joel Larsen back in time to his freshman year of high school. With Penn Badgley. Details Episode 2 Aired Sep 26, 2002 Joel Strikes Back Joel decides to face the school bully instead of running away, turning to his father for a lesson in fisticuffs. Details Episode 3 Aired Oct 3, 2002 Investing in the Future Joel's father scoffs when his son urges him to buy stock in Intel. Details Episode 4 Aired Oct 10, 2002 The Anniversary Joel encourages his father to be more lovey-dovey in an attempt to save his parents' marriage; Joel fails to prevent a fateful meeting. Details Episode 5 Aired Oct 17, 2002 Take Me Out of the Ballgame Joel dreads an upcoming championship baseball game with good reason. Details Episode 6 Aired Oct 24, 2002 Rock 'n' Roll Parking Lot Joel must decide if he will protect his sister from making serious mistakes, or enjoy a night with the girl of his dreams. Details Episode 7 Aired Oct 31, 2002 Halloween Kiss Scorning the girl with whom he shared his first kiss, Joel spends Halloween angling for a smooch from his real crush, Holly Kent. Details Episode 8 Aired Nov 7, 2002 Star Search Joel impresses the judges singing a hit song from the future. Details Episode 9 Aired Nov 14, 2002 The Block Party Joel tries to prevent the ostracism of his family at a neighborhood block party by teaching his father that winning isn't everything. Details Episode 10 Aired Nov 15, 2002 Cold War Joel moves into Pat's house where the rules are more liberal. Details Episode 11 Aired Dec 5, 2002 Joel Larsen's Day Off Joel cuts school with his pals Pat and Isabelle to celebrate his 15th birthday. Ben Stein guest stars. Details Episode 12 Aired Sep 17, 2008 Hot for Teacher Joel takes his attractive new biology tutor out to the movies. Details Episode 14 Aired Sep 17, 2008 Valentine's Day Dance Joel escorts Holly to the Valentine's Day dance, but the night doesn't goes as planned; Joel's parents rekindle their romance. Details Episode 15 Aired Sep 17, 2008 Chilghetti Joel finally convinces his father to champion one of his mother's inventions; Joel tries to prevent Isabelle from auditioning for the school play.
